Open call for youth workers (18+) from Albania, Georgia, Germany, Spain, Latvia, Lithuania, Poland and Slovakia to join the Erasmus+ Training Course "Behind the Wheel," from 17 to 25 August 2026 in Bernฤti, Latvia. The course strengthens youth workers' understanding of youth wellbeing and gives them practical tools to support young people's emotional balance, self-awareness and personal growth.
About the Project
"Behind the Wheel" is based on the idea that youth workers are often "behind the wheel" of the learning process: the way they communicate, facilitate activities and manage their own emotions and energy has a direct impact on young people's experiences and wellbeing. The course combines embodiment, mindfulness, coaching approaches and reflective practices to improve both personal and professional skills, with methods you can later integrate into youth exchanges, youth centres, schools and community work.
What You'll Focus On
๐ง Understanding youth wellbeing and the challenges young people face today, such as stress, pressure and emotional disconnection
๐ค Exploring the role of youth workers in creating safe, inclusive and supportive learning environments
๐ Developing self-awareness and emotional understanding through reflection and practical activities
๐ง Learning and practising mindfulness exercises, embodiment methods and body-awareness techniques
๐ฌ Using coaching approaches and reflective tools to improve communication and personal development
๐ฅ Strengthening group facilitation skills and creating meaningful learning experiences for young people
๐ฑ Discovering practical wellbeing-oriented methods for daily youth work

Our Goal
To strengthen youth workers' capacity to support young people's wellbeing, emotional resilience and self-awareness through practical, wellbeing-oriented methods and conscious facilitation, while also improving youth workers' own self-awareness and emotional management.
